Was there ever a time you almost gave up?
Oh most definitely! This industry comes with some highs and lows, but you just have to be strong enough to withstand the hardships. There is no 401(k) that comes with our job we basically have to invest in ourselves. Often times people forget that we are also human and need time to ourselves so there’s that aspect as well. Sometimes you can become overbearing. I’ve had times where I wanted to just start over and go into another career! At one point I did focus on another career to become a police officer because that’s always been dream of mine as well since I was a kid. After being hired with Fort Worth police department, my clientele began to pick back up, and I started to question if that’s the path that I really wanted to do. I prayed about it and I felt that it was clear what path God wanted me to stay on. But I’ve definitely wanted to give up more than a few times.
